## The Architecture of Modern Defense
This isn’t just about automating administrative tasks. From my research into Generative AI engineering, I see this move as a transition toward **tactical autonomy**. The Pentagon is looking for more than "chatbots"; they are seeking sophisticated decision-support systems that can process multi-modal intelligence in real-time.
Key components of this technological leap include:
* **Agentic Frameworks:** Moving beyond static models to autonomous agents capable of planning and executing complex chains of logic on the battlefield.
* **Data Labeling at Scale:** Partnering with firms like Scale AI indicates a massive push for high-quality, RLHF-tuned (Reinforcement Learning from Human Feedback) datasets specific to military theater.
* **Edge Computing & LLMs:** Deploying lightweight, quantized models that can run on-field without needing a constant uplink to centralized cloud servers.
